22 Feb 2018

2017 Port of Darwin Comparative Report and 2017 Port of Darwin Price Benchmarking Report Released

​The Ports Management Act requires the Utilities Commission to complete a review of the Northern Territory ports access and pricing regime by 15 November 2018. To inform this review the Commission completed a comparative report of annual reporting information about the operational activities of the Port of Darwin for the previous four years.

24 Oct 2017

Technical Audit and Spinning Reserve Review of PWC and T-Gen

PWC Technical Audit 2017: Follow Up From the 2014 Audit reports on an audit of PWC (System Control Chapter 2 and Networks Chapter 4) and Territory Generation Chapter 3.  The audit had a particular focus on improvements made since the system black in 2014.
